"As I write this, I can hear the sleet on the windows, so this is the first test of this cover here in the Northeast. I thought it was very easy to put the cover on. My Rover has a brush guard, so it made the fit a little snug, but that might be a good thing, because I did not put on the tie downs. The material is very light weight, unlike a lot of covers. Since my vehicle is tall, that made installation easier. Because of the slippery nature of the material, I find it easier in the future to fit the side mirror covers first, and then pull the rest of the cover into place. Overall impression? Nice cover and I would recommend it"

"When buying items via Internet,I read all reviews. I have had 2 other type covers and this one beats all. This doesn't leave residue on the windows. The fit is great. In order: unfold, put over mirrors, do front/back. When taking off, do the opposite. It's very light-weight making it easy to fold/unfold(if windy it might take two people like all covers). A very nice extra: an included storage bag. It covers 3/4 of wheels and the elastic hem cinches up into the corners of wheel wells making me think that it will not budge during windy days. I highly recommend the Quicksilver."

"After using a $450 top of the line car cover, I thought to try this $200 Quicksilver cover since my car was 5 years older. I'd say great bang for the buck. It does all the things the $500 cover did, except dry as fast. It actually has a better stitch pattern than my old cover had. No seams running across the roof or hood. Much better than the multilayer covers for compactness and does not leave the multilayers' haze on the glass. It had no spare tire cutout. Not quite the state of the art lightweight material or overall 'trickness' as the top of the line cover, but WELL worth it. I recommend it."

"I have the Noah and Bavarian Autosport covers on two cars and just bought the Quicksilver for my son's Roush Mustang. The Quicksilver is thicker than the Bav Auto cover and has a similar texture. Packs up small and is light. The Noah is a handfull. The QS price is less than either of the other covers and I would buy this one again over the others. It has good wrap around in front and back and doesn't blow up from the car. Haven't had it in the rain yet, but in the sun it does reflect the heat better than the Noah and Bav Auto."

"Plus's:
Light and easy storage in a compact bundle. Easy to install and remove even with the tendency of the cover to slip off the vehicle. Good value and appearance.
Minus's:
Needs reinforcement around mirror pockets. This is the major area of stress on the cover during installation and removal. As the cover ages, the material deteriates and tears when stressed. This is my second cover and I had reinforcement added in this area to extend the life of the cover."
